Avatar

New PC Open Beta Trailer (Destiny)

by DiscipleN2k @, Edmond, OK, Tuesday, August 15, 2017, 10:22 (2660 days ago)

It's a trailer. Didn't notice anything new or spectacular. That 60fps looks smoooooth, though.

-Disciple


Complete thread:

 RSS Feed of thread